Welcome to SimIndiana

July 6, 2004

Did you know that the State of Indiana is making web-based storage and applications (word processor, spreadsheet, etc.) available FREE to every state resident?
The project is called SimIndiana, and it’s an intriguing one to watch. I know Microsoft will be.

And the call to the pen goes to Edwards

July 6, 2004

After months of speculation, today John Kerry made it official–John Edwards of North Carolina will be his running mate and Vice Presidential nominee. Kerry announced the news on Tuesday morning, first via email to those on his mailing list, before a formal announcement to the media moments later.
